General Summary

The Drill Tech assists the Driller in conducting drilling operations and performing routine mechanical tasks at drill sites.

Essential Job Accountabilities
  • Ensure adherence to all safety and quality procedures to maintain a safe and efficient work environment
  • Lift and move drill pipe and materials weighing up to 50 lbs., and assist with lifting components up to 100 lbs. to support operational needs
  • Collaborate with the drilling crew and work independently to accomplish tasks and achieve project goals
  • Operate and maintain service trucks, backhoes, forklifts, generators, engines, pumps, and other drilling site equipment to ensure reliable and efficient operation, including lubrication and cleaning
  • Transport drilling rigs and equipment between sites and set up job sites to facilitate smooth logistics and operations
  • Complete daily paperwork accurately to maintain time and material records and ensure proper documentation
  • Collect and accurately label drill cutting or water samples for analysis to ensure precise and reliable data collection
  • Perform additional duties as assigned to support overall team objectives and project success

Physical Demands

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to talk and hear. The employee frequently is required to stand, walk, sit and use hands to operate a small hand tool. The employee frequently is required to reach with hands and arms. The employee must frequently lift and/or move up to 50 pounds and occasionally lift and/or push/pull up to 100 lbs.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, and ability to adjust focus.
